The Steam Deck has become my main system. I even use it for work. Because I'm missing nothing with it. My good old PC with an RTX 3070 and whatnot hasn't been turned on in days.

Needless to say that after a little more than 6 months, I'm still loving my Deck to pieces. It quickly became my personal best handheld of all time. Later I considered it the best console of all time. At this point it's just straight the goddamn best gaming system ever made in my book. Better than any console, handheld or PC I had ever before.

Simply an amazing piece of hardware with groundbreaking software. It's not perfect, mind you. But it's getting there and fast. Never before have I received meaningful updates for a gaming system as quickly as with the Steam Deck. Valve is outdoing themselves, I can't praise them enough.

Nice change of the performance overlay in SteamOS 3.4. The data of "Performance Overlay Level 2" is now shown horizontally instead of vertically, perfect for 16:9 games:

Would be nice to add an option to show that CPU/GPU/RAM data in the lower black bar instead of the upper black bar.
